Prediction of SNOs between LANDSAT-8 and METOP-A Satellite Orbit:

Table of predicted SNOs for the next 14.0 days since TLE Epoch: 12/6/2018
Index Date (LANDSAT-8) Time (LANDSAT-8) Lat,Lon (LANDSAT-8) SZA (LANDSAT-8 ) Date (METOP-A) Time (METOP-A) Lat,Lon (METOP-A) SZA (METOP-A ) Distance(km) Time Diff (sec)
1 12/07/2018 08:57:35 -81.43, -89.06 73.34 12/07/2018 08:56:59 -81.42, -89.00 73.36 1.25 36
2 12/07/2018 09:47:01 81.44, 78.68 106.68 12/07/2018 09:47:39 81.43, 78.55 106.68 2.40 38
3 12/10/2018 04:31:50 -81.42, -22.79 73.12 12/10/2018 04:31:15 -81.42, -22.88 73.14 1.53 35
4 12/10/2018 05:21:16 81.43, 144.93 106.90 12/10/2018 05:21:54 81.43, 145.02 106.93 1.53 38
5 12/13/2018 00:06:04 -81.43, 43.84 72.90 12/13/2018 00:05:29 -81.43, 44.01 72.90 2.89 35
6 12/13/2018 00:55:30 81.43,-148.47 107.11 12/13/2018 00:56:09 81.43,-148.53 107.12 1.16 39
7 12/15/2018 19:40:18 -81.42, 110.04 72.81 12/15/2018 19:39:44 -81.42, 110.08 72.81 0.84 34
8 12/15/2018 20:29:44 81.42, -82.29 107.20 12/15/2018 20:30:24 81.42, -82.49 107.20 3.32 40
9 12/18/2018 15:14:32 -81.43, 176.59 72.72 12/18/2018 15:13:59 -81.42, 176.54 72.74 0.98 33
